gpt4 book ai didi

android - 如何让 android 导航编辑器在多个屏幕上工作

转载 作者:行者123 更新时间:2023-11-29 22:51:01 26 4
gpt4 key购买 nike

所以我遇到这种情况,我似乎无法让 android studio 显示我的导航图布局可视化。导航编辑器曾经在有 10 个左右的屏幕时正常工作,但随着我不断添加屏幕,我开始注意到我的编辑器将停止工作,我必须使缓存无效并重新启动才能使其工作再次。但是当我在图表中添加更多屏幕时,我无法再让它工作了。更糟糕的是,如果我不小心打开 navigation.xml,所有布局预览窗口都会停止工作,这真的很烦人。我尝试为 android studio 分配更多内存,但这似乎没有帮助。我在每个 fragment/对话框上都有布局属性,我可以在预览中看到占位符,但它不会呈现布局。

有什么想法吗?

编辑:这发生在 AS3.5 中。 AS3.6 预览 情况变得更糟,因为根本没有呈现任何图形。

当前图表截图: enter image description here

最佳答案

我建议将该导航图的一些较小的、逻辑上相关的部分重构为 nested navigation graphs .您可以使用 <include app:graph="@navigation/nested_graph" />标签就像你可以用布局做的那样。我建议尝试在代码中有意义的地方提取较小的功能。

这不能解决 Android Studio 无法处理该大小的图形的问题,但它应该可以解决这个问题。

关于android - 如何让 android 导航编辑器在多个屏幕上工作,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/57910936/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com